Industrial Building Painting in Longmont, CO
Industrial building painting services include the application of protective and decorative coatings on large-scale structures such as warehouses, manufacturing facilities, storage tanks, and distribution centers. These projects often involve extensive surface preparation, including cleaning, sanding, and priming, to ensure long-lasting results. Property owners typically request these services to improve the appearance of their facilities, protect surfaces from corrosion and weather damage, or meet specific safety and regulatory standards. Understanding the scope of the project, including the size of the building, types of surfaces involved, and any environmental or safety considerations, is essential before requesting a quote.
Owners should consider factors such as the type of paint or coating suitable for their building’s materials, the durability needed for their environment, and any existing coatings that may need removal or repair. It is also important to communicate specific concerns like moisture resistance, fire retardance, or color preferences. Proper planning and clear communication about project details can help ensure the selected services meet the property’s functional and aesthetic needs, resulting in a durable and visually appealing finish.

Industrial Building Painting Questions
What types of industrial buildings can be painted? The service covers a variety of structures including warehouses, manufacturing facilities, storage tanks, and distribution centers.
Is surface preparation necessary before painting? Yes, proper cleaning and surface prep ensure paint adhesion and durability on industrial surfaces.
What finishes are available for industrial painting? A range of finishes, such as durable coats, anti-corrosion layers, and high-gloss options, are typically offered.
How often should industrial buildings be repainted? Repainting frequency depends on the building's exposure and condition but generally occurs every few years to maintain protection.
